To all of our fans,players and staff,
As you are aware, due to the domino effect of the N.J.Lions suspending operations for 2012,the C.P.Piranha,Lehigh Valley Storm moving to the GDFL, and the NEPA Miners going to the RAFL, we decided to return to the BNEFF and Major,League Football.
This is, in our opionion the best move for us this year. We look forward to competing with all the "reloaded" teams of the BNEFF. Based on the MLF staffs comments, they believe we can be in the mix for a BNEFF Championship this year, as do I. The key will be the comittment to conditioning and learning Sams' playbooks, as well as his techniques. Proper preperation will be the difference maker this year. The new year looks very bright for the 2012 Philadelphia Phoenix. Many things have changed in the last 30 days. Bob Weldon and I made the decision to vacate the MLF and to, along with the Piaranha,Miners,Lions,and Storm to create the Elite Football Association(www.efa1.com). This was done to further enhance the Phoenix and minor league football and move it in the direction that Bob and I envisioned when we got involved last year. We are currently working on a potential new home field. We are blessed with Sam Jenkins as our head coach and he is putting together an exceptional staff.This will allow us to continue to teach techniques and better develope all of our players. To the Phoenix Family and our fans,
I want to thank the MLF, our opponents and most importantly the entire Phoenix organization for a terrific first season! It's official that our season is over. We tried 3 different leagues' and 4 teams for our final game but we had no takers. The objective this year was two fold; first was to get into the playoffs, the second was to set a standard of professional conduct that would open the eyes of the football community. We missed on the first objective but nailed the second. During the year, the conduct of our players and staff was a work in progress. .It started slow, but as our team understood what being a Phoenix was about, you embraced it and flew to new heights. We have had officials, coaches,and other owners praise the way you handled yourselves both on and off the field.Bob,Sam,the other coach's and I couldn't be more proud of you!
We said from the start, that we would treat you as a professional. I hope you feel we have done so. We took no money from you other than your initial tryout fee.
